HOW IT HAPPENED
The Falcons and the Saints met in game two of their three-game series with Montevallo coming out on the winning end of a 7-3 decision.
Montevallo scored the game's first run in the top of the third inning when Matthew Furuto ripped a RBI single through the left side to bring Ryan Brooks home to give the Falcons a 1-0 lead.
Flagler took a 2-1 lead in the fifth inning after tying the game in the bottom of the fourth. Igor Baez drove in both runs to give the Saints their first lead of the game.
The Falcons retook the lead in the sixth inning that they never relinquished. Caleb Ledbetter scored Daniel Pardo on a sacrifice bunt to tie the game at 2-2. Later in the inning, Dom DeVille scored three more runs off a home run into center field to push the Falcons lead to 5-2.
Flagler scored another run in the bottom of the sixth inning to cut the Falcons lead to two runs (5-3).
Montevallo added a pair of insurance runs, one in the eighth inning and another in the ninth inning, to hold on to a 7-3 victory over the nationally ranked Saints.
Kale Latorre (3-2) got the start for the Falcons and threw a solid 5 2/3 innings. Latorre struck out three batters and gave up three runs on nine hits.Â
Drew Mullinax entered the game in relief and threw the final out of the sixth inning and allowed just two hits.
Tanner Koch pitched 2 1/3 innings in relief and struck out one batter while only allowing two hits.
Colton Nussel closed out the game for the Falcons and threw the final two outs of the ninth inning and earned the save, his first of the season.
